Army Wives Spoilers: Season Three Premiere

Lifetime's Army Wives reenlists for its third tour of duty Sunday, June 7 at 10 p.m. As expected, a slew of hardships and tough choices await the military spouses and their families.

Some brief Army Wives spoilers and pictures for the season debut ...

Talk of the Post

Denise (Catherine Bell) has to face the consequences after her affair with Mac becomes public knowledge - and inevitably, the talk of the post. What happens with Frank?

Roland and Baby

Amid their existing marital problems, Roland (Sterling K. Brown) continues to wrestle with Joan's (Wendy Davis) deployment as he's getting used to being a new dad.

Roxy and Pamela

Roxy (Sally Pressman) fights to hold onto her bar even as it's taking its toll on her, while, Pamela (Brigid Brannagh) feels the strain of being both parents to her kids.

Emmalin

Claudia Joy (Kim Delaney) is preparing to uproot her whole life for her husband's new job, but can't find her daughter Emmalin (Katelyn Pippy), who's gone missing ...

Army Wives Re-Enlisted For Season Four

Lifetime has ordered a fourth season of Army Wives, the network said Tuesday. The network has ordered 18 episodes for Season Four, which will premiere in June 2010.

Army Wives has been Lifetime's most successful series to date, with the second season finale giving the network its highest ratings ever in the coveted 18-34 demographic.

The series is also cable's most watched drama among women 18-49, a demo the network has been trying hard to attract as it seeks to shift its core viewership younger.

The pickup also comes in advance of the Season Three premiere this June.

"This early pick-up - even prior to the Season Three premiere - is a true testament to our commitment and support of this great show," said JoAnn Alfano, Executive Vice President of Lifetime Networks, in announcing the pickup of Army Wives.
